Essential Ingredients
Hereβs what youβll need to make this delicious dish:
-
Beef Chuck Roast: A well-marbled cut works best for tenderness and flavor; aim for about 3-4 pounds.
-
Onions: Use sweet onions for a milder flavor; theyβll caramelize beautifully during cooking.
-
Garlic: Fresh garlic adds depth; minced or sliced works wonderfully in this recipe.
-
Beef Broth: Opt for low-sodium broth to control salt levels; it enhances the overall taste.
-
BBQ Sauce: Your favorite brand will do here; it adds sweetness and tangy goodness.
-
Buns: Choose soft sandwich rolls or brioche buns for an extra touch of indulgence.
For the Seasoning:
-
Smoked Paprika: This gives your meat a lovely smoky depth without firing up the grill.
-
Cumin: A pinch adds warmth and an earthy note that complements the beef beautifully.
-
Salt & Pepper: Essential for enhancing all those delectable flavors throughout the cooking process.

Letβs Make it Together
Prepare Your Beef : Start by trimming excess fat from your beef chuck roast. Season generously with salt, pepper, smoked paprika, and cumin on all sides.
Sear the Meat : In a large skillet over medium-high heat, add a little oil. Sear the roast until browned on all sides for about 3-4 minutes per side. This step builds flavor like magic!
Add Aromatics : Toss in sliced onions and minced garlic into your skillet after removing the beef. SautΓ© until the onions are translucent and fragrantβabout 5 minutes should do the trick.
Slow Cook Time : Place your seared roast back into a slow cooker. Pour in beef broth and top with BBQ sauce until everything is well-coated. Set your slow cooker on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ours.
Shred That Beef!: Once cooked, remove the roast from the slow cooker and let it rest briefly. Shred it using two forks until itβs tender perfectionβfeel free to sneak some bites!
Assemble Your Sandwiches : Grab those soft buns! Pile generous amounts of shredded beef onto each bun along with extra BBQ sauce if desired. Add pickles or coleslaw for crunch!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for three days. When reheating, add a splash of broth to keep the beef moist and flavorful.

FAQ
What type of beef is best for pulled beef sandwiches?
Chuck roast is ideal due to its marbling, ensuring tenderness and rich flavor.
Can I use a slow cooker for pulled beef?
Absolutely! A slow cooker makes achieving that tender texture super easy.
How do I know when my beef is done cooking?
The beef should pull apart easily with a fork when fully cooked and tender.
Savory Pulled Beef Sandwiches
- Total Time: 8 hours 15 minutes
- Yield: Serves approximately 6 people 1x
Description
Indulge in the ultimate comfort food with these savory pulled beef sandwiches. Tender, slow-cooked beef chuck roast is seasoned and simmered to perfection, then piled high on soft buns and topped with your favorite BBQ sauce. This easy-to-make recipe is perfect for game days, family gatherings, or any occasion that calls for hearty deliciousness.
Ingredients
- 3β4 lbs beef chuck roast
- 2 medium sweet onions, sliced
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up low-sodium beef broth
- 1 cup BBQ sauce (your favorite brand)
- 4 soft sandwich rolls or brioche buns
- 2 tsp smoked paprika
- 1 tsp cumin
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Trim excess fat from the beef chuck roast and season it generously with salt, pepper, smoked paprika, and cumin.
- In a large skillet over medium-high heat, heat a little oil and sear the roast until browned on all sides (about 3-4 minutes per side).
- Remove the beef and add sliced onions and minced garlic to the skillet. SautΓ© until onions are translucent (about 5 minutes).
- Place the seared roast back into a slow cooker; pour in beef broth and top with BBQ sauce. Cook on low for 8 hours or high for 4 hours.
- Once cooked, shred the beef using two forks until tender.
- Assemble sandwiches by piling shredded beef onto buns and adding extra BBQ sauce if desired.
